[PATCH 05/10] x86/cet: ELF header parsing of Control Flow Enforcement

Look in .note.gnu.property of an ELF file and check if shadow stack needs to be enabled for the task. Signed-off-by: H.J. diff --git a/arch/x86/kernel/elf.c b/arch/x86/kernel/elf.c
new file mode 100644
index 000000000000..8e2719d8dc86
--- /dev/null
+++ b/arch/x86/kernel/elf.c@@ -0,0 +1,220 @@ +/* SPDX-License-Identifier: GPL-2.0 */ +/* + * Look at an ELF file's .note.gnu.property and determine if the file + * supports shadow stack and/or indirect branch tracking. + * The path from the ELF header to the note section is the following: + * elfhdr->elf_phdr->elf_note->x86_note_gnu_property[]. + */ + +#include <asm/cet.h> +#include <asm/elf_property.h> +#include <uapi/linux/elf-em.h> +#include <linux/binfmts.h> +#include <linux/elf.h> +#include <linux/slab.h> +#include <linux/fs.h> +#include <linux/uaccess.h> +#include <linux/string.h> + +#define ELF_NOTE_DESC_OFFSET(n, align) \ + round_up(sizeof(*n) + n->n_namesz, (align)) + +#define ELF_NOTE_NEXT_OFFSET(n, align) \ + round_up(ELF_NOTE_DESC_OFFSET(n, align) + n->n_descsz, (align)) + +static int find_cet(u8 *buf, u32 size, u32 align, int *shstk, int *ibt) +{ + unsigned long start = (unsigned long)buf; + struct elf_note *note = (struct elf_note *)buf; + + *shstk = 0; + *ibt = 0; + + /* + * Go through the x86_note_gnu_property array pointed by + * buf and look for shadow stack and indirect branch + * tracking features. + * The GNU_PROPERTY_X86_FEATURE_1_AND entry contains only + * one u32 as data. Do not go beyond buf_size. + */ + + while ((unsigned long) (note + 1) - start < size) { + /* Find the NT_GNU_PROPERTY_TYPE_0 note. */ + if (note->n_namesz == 4 && + note->n_type == NT_GNU_PROPERTY_TYPE_0 && + memcmp(note + 1, "GNU", 4) == 0) { + u8 *ptr, *ptr_end; + + /* Check for invalid property. */ + if (note->n_descsz < 8 || + (note->n_descsz % align) != 0) + return 0; + + /* Start and end of property array. */ + ptr = (u8 *)(note + 1) + 4; + ptr_end = ptr + note->n_descsz; + + while (1) { + u32 type = *(u32 *)ptr; + u32 datasz = *(u32 *)(ptr + 4); + + ptr += 8; + if ((ptr + datasz) > ptr_end) + break; + + if (type == GNU_PROPERTY_X86_FEATURE_1_AND && + datasz == 4) { + u32 p = *(u32 *)ptr; + + if (p & GNU_PROPERTY_X86_FEATURE_1_SHSTK) + *shstk = 1; + if (p & GNU_PROPERTY_X86_FEATURE_1_IBT) + *ibt = 1; + return 1; + } + } + } + + /* + * Note sections like .note.ABI-tag and .note.gnu.build-id + * are aligned to 4 bytes in 64-bit ELF objects. + */ + note = (void *)note + ELF_NOTE_NEXT_OFFSET(note, align); + } + + return 0; +} + +static int check_pt_note_segment(struct file *file, + unsigned long note_size, loff_t *pos, + u32 align, int *shstk, int *ibt) +{ + int retval; + char *note_buf; + + /* + * Try to read in the whole PT_NOTE segment. + */ + note_buf = kmalloc(note_size, GFP_KERNEL); + if (!note_buf) + return -ENOMEM; + retval = kernel_read(file, note_buf, note_size, pos); + if (retval != note_size) { + kfree(note_buf); + return (retval < 0) ? retval : -EIO; + } + + retval = find_cet(note_buf, note_size, align, shstk, ibt); + kfree(note_buf); + return retval; +} + +#ifdef CONFIG_COMPAT +static int check_pt_note_32(struct file *file, struct elf32_phdr *phdr, + int phnum, int *shstk, int *ibt) +{ + int i; + int found = 0; + + /* + * Go through all PT_NOTE segments and find NT_GNU_PROPERTY_TYPE_0. + */ + for (i = 0; i < phnum; i++, phdr++) { + loff_t pos; + + /* + * NT_GNU_PROPERTY_TYPE_0 note is aligned to 4 bytes + * in 32-bit binaries. + */ + if ((phdr->p_type != PT_NOTE) || (phdr->p_align != 4)) + continue; + + pos = phdr->p_offset; + found = check_pt_note_segment(file, phdr->p_filesz, + &pos, phdr->p_align, + shstk, ibt); + if (found) + break; + } + return found; +} +#endif + +#ifdef CONFIG_X86_64 +static int check_pt_note_64(struct file *file, struct elf64_phdr *phdr, + int phnum, int *shstk, int *ibt) +{ + int found = 0; + + /* + * Go through all PT_NOTE segments and find NT_GNU_PROPERTY_TYPE_0. + */ + for (; phnum > 0; phnum--, phdr++) { + loff_t pos; + + /* + * NT_GNU_PROPERTY_TYPE_0 note is aligned to 8 bytes + * in 64-bit binaries. + */ + if ((phdr->p_type != PT_NOTE) || (phdr->p_align != 8)) + continue; + + pos = phdr->p_offset; + found = check_pt_note_segment(file, phdr->p_filesz, + &pos, phdr->p_align, + shstk, ibt); + + if (found) + break; + } + return found; +} +#endif + +int arch_setup_features(void *ehdr_p, void *phdr_p, + struct file *file, bool interp) +{ + int err = 0; + int shstk = 0; + int ibt = 0; + + struct elf64_hdr *ehdr64 = ehdr_p; + + if (!cpu_feature_enabled(X86_FEATURE_SHSTK)) + return 0; + + if (ehdr64->e_ident[EI_CLASS] == ELFCLASS64) { + struct elf64_phdr *phdr64 = phdr_p; + + err = check_pt_note_64(file, phdr64, ehdr64->e_phnum, + &shstk, &ibt); + if (err < 0) + goto out; + } else { +#ifdef CONFIG_COMPAT + struct elf32_hdr *ehdr32 = ehdr_p; + + if (ehdr32->e_ident[EI_CLASS] == ELFCLASS32) { + struct elf32_phdr *phdr32 = phdr_p; + + err = check_pt_note_32(file, phdr32, ehdr32->e_phnum, + &shstk, &ibt); + if (err < 0) + goto out; + } +#endif + } + + current->thread.cet.shstk_enabled = 0; + current->thread.cet.shstk_base = 0; + current->thread.cet.shstk_size = 0; + if (cpu_feature_enabled(X86_FEATURE_SHSTK)) { + if (shstk) { + err = cet_setup_shstk(); + if (err < 0) + goto out; + } + } +out: + return err; +}
